Southsea Hoverport station keeps things straightforward, focusing on essential services. The station operates a concise ticket office with opening hours from Monday to Friday at 6:00 to 20:00, slightly reduced at weekends. However, note that there are no ticket machines or facilities to collect tickets bought online. While the station may not have elaborate lounges or shopping outlets to boast about, it makes up with step-free access throughout, ensuring convenience for all travelers. There's also an induction loop for those with hearing difficulties and accessible toilets.
If you're wondering about getting to, from, and around Southsea, the hoverport station has you covered with various travel options. Taxis are readily located outside the terminal for swift and private transportation. For the more ecologically minded or those who love public transport, the HoverBus (H1) connects the station with pivotal local spots such as The Hard Interchange for Portsmouth Harbour and the Gosport Ferry. There's also a National Express service right outside the terminal, perfect for extending your travel horizons beyond local boundaries.

As part of its charm, Hellifield Train Station maintains a minimalist approach to its facilities. There is no ticket office or ticket machines available for purchasing or collecting tickets. It's advisable to book your tickets online in advance. The absence of staffed help does not hinder accessibility as the station ensures step-free access to all areas, providing a Category A environment for passengers with mobility needs. An induction loop is also available to assist those who are hearing impaired.
While you won't find waiting rooms or refreshment facilities, this station is proficient when it comes to accessibility and safety. Boarding ramps for train access are available, courtesy of the train conductors, ensuring that all passengers can embark on their journey without hassle. For further support, help points are situated strategically, making it easy to contact assistance if required.
While Hellifield station may not house an extensive array of public transport options directly onsite, it still provides essential travel links. For instance, rail replacement services pick up and drop off at nearby designated points, facilitating travel to encompassing areas. For taxis, you can arrange a ride via online services such as Cab4You, offering a reliable alternative for reaching your destination. Please note that local bus services are less frequent; alternatively, you could contact the Busline service for schedule details.
